Engine Displacement and Power Output

Engine size measured in cubic centimeters (cc) directly determines torque and the ability to cut through dense grass or compacted soil without bogging down. For most residential properties, a 26cc two-stroke engine provides sufficient power for clean edges while remaining lightweight enough for maneuverability. Larger 31-33cc units excel in commercial or heavy landscaping scenarios where continuous operation is required. Always verify the power-to-weight ratio and confirm whether the model uses a two-stroke (requiring oil-fuel mix) or four-stroke design for simpler fueling. Models in our comparison often list equivalent gas performance for battery options, helping buyers gauge real-world cutting force accurately.

Blade Size, Depth Adjustment, and Cutting Path

Blade diameter and depth settings control how cleanly the edger creates vertical trenches and how easily it adapts to different border heights. Look for steel blades in the 6-8 inch range paired with at least three depth positions (commonly 1 inch, 1.25 inches, and 1.5 inches) to handle sidewalks, driveways, and garden beds. A cutting line indicator or guide wheel improves straight-line accuracy and reduces the need for rework. Wider cutting paths of 16 inches appear on multi-function trimmers that convert to edgers, offering efficiency for larger properties but sometimes at the expense of precision control compared to dedicated wheeled edgers.

Ergonomics, Weight, and Handle Design

Comfort features determine whether an operator can complete an entire property without excessive strain. Adjustable shafts and D-grip or rubberized handles allow users of varying heights to maintain proper posture, while shoulder straps distribute weight on multi-tool systems. Vibration dampening becomes critical during prolonged sessions, particularly with higher-cc engines. Wheeled models with large-diameter adjustable wheels enhance stability and reduce the force needed to keep the blade vertical. Multi-Function Capability and Attachments

Many modern edger gas units function as part of a 3-in-1 or 4-in-1 system that includes string trimmer, brush cutter, and hedge trimmer heads. This convertibility lowers overall tool investment and storage needs while expanding utility for seasonal yard maintenance. Quick-change mechanisms and included protective gear or straps add practical value. Dedicated single-purpose edgers, however, often deliver superior blade stability and edge quality for users who prioritize professional results over versatility. Assess whether the attachment system uses a common shaft interface for future expandability.

Fuel System, Maintenance, and Build Reliability

Two-stroke engines dominate the gas category and require precise 50:1 fuel-oil mixing, while some higher-end professional models offer easier starting systems and better filtration for dusty environments. Corded electric and battery alternatives eliminate fuel handling entirely but introduce runtime or extension-cord limitations. Brand reliability factors such as warranty length and parts availability influence long-term ownership cost. Frequently Asked Questions

What engine size is best for a residential edger gas?

A 26cc to 31cc two-stroke engine suits most residential properties by balancing cutting power with manageable weight and fuel consumption. Larger displacements above 33cc become useful only for commercial-scale work or unusually dense vegetation. Matching engine size to yard area prevents unnecessary fatigue while ensuring clean vertical cuts.

How often should I service a gas-powered edger?

Perform basic maintenance after every 10-15 hours of use by checking the air filter, spark plug, and fuel system, and schedule a more thorough inspection at the start of each season. Proper fuel mixing and storage of treated gasoline extend engine life significantly. Following the manufacturer schedule keeps performance consistent across the full 15 models we reviewed.

Can a multi-function trimmer replace a dedicated edger gas?

Multi-function units with wheeled edger attachments handle light to moderate edging adequately for most homeowners and free up storage space. Dedicated wheeled models, however, typically provide better blade stability and depth control for frequent or professional results. Choose based on how many different tasks you perform weekly and whether edge precision ranks as a top priority.

What is the average lifespan of a quality edger gas?

With regular maintenance a well-built gas edger commonly lasts 5-8 years of seasonal residential use, while professional models often exceed that under commercial duty cycles. Factors such as fuel quality, storage conditions, and adherence to service intervals have the greatest impact.
